If you dislike the idea of drilling holes in your wall to mount a flat-panel TV, then Crate & Barrel has a solution for you. The Loop Media Collection has a plasma panel for wall-free installation with slots in the side for storing up to 48 DVDs. Multi-purpose furniture items are always nice.
